What Is Nano Banana Pro?

Nano Banana Pro is Google DeepMind’s image generation and editing model, released on November 20, 2025. It runs on Gemini 3 Pro, the reasoning engine behind Google’s newest AI stack, and replaces the earlier version that ran on Gemini 2.5 Flash. A user describes an image in words, and the model builds or edits it in response.

The model holds a conversation about the image the way an assistant would. A first draft rarely needs to be the final one — a follow-up line like “make the sky darker” adjusts only that part.

What Can Nano Banana Pro Actually Do?

It writes real, readable text inside images. Spelling stays correct across multiple languages and font styles, which matters for posters, quote graphics, and social cards — a problem older image models never solved cleanly.

It edits one region without touching the rest. Localized editing lets a user swap a sky, remove a single object, or change a background element while everything else in the frame stays untouched.

It behaves like a camera. Angle, depth of field, background blur, color grading, and lighting are all adjustable through instructions — turning a daytime shot into a night scene takes one sentence.

It keeps subjects consistent across a set. The model blends up to 14 reference images and holds the likeness of up to 5 people steady across a series, which matters for anyone producing a matching batch of visuals.

It builds infographics grounded in real data. Because it can pull from Google Search, it produces diagrams and educational visuals tied to current facts rather than guesses, and it can turn a handwritten sketch into a clean diagram.

It exports at production quality. Output reaches 4K across multiple aspect ratios, so a single generation works for both a phone screen and a printed banner.

How Do You Create Your First Image With Nano Banana Pro?

Step 1 — Open the tool. The Gemini app is the fastest entry point, included with Google’s AI subscription tiers. Developers reach the same model through the Gemini API, Google AI Studio, and Vertex AI, and it also shows up inside Workspace apps like Slides and Vids.

Step 2 — Write a specific prompt. “A cat” produces a generic result. “An orange cat sitting on a wooden desk near a window, soft morning light” gives the model something to work with. Subject, setting, and lighting do most of the heavy lifting.

Step 3 — Generate, then look closely. Check the background, any text, the color balance, and the angle before deciding what to change.

Step 4 — Refine one thing at a time. Instructions like “add the text ‘Grand Opening’ at the top” or “change it to a night scene” only touch what’s named. Step 5 — Export at the resolution you need. Standard resolution works for a quick social post; print or professional use calls for the 2K or 4K option.

A Quick Practice Example

Start with: “A festival poster with a purple sky and mountains in the background.” Once it renders, add: “Add the text ‘Summer Music Night’ in bold white letters at the center.” Then: “Add a soft glow around the text.” Three plain-language instructions turn an empty idea into a finished, readable poster — work that used to require design software and practice time.

Tips for Better Results

Change one variable per follow-up so it stays clear which instruction caused which shift. Telling the model what to exclude works too — naming what to avoid, rather than only what to include, is the same principle behind negative prompting, and it applies just as well to image edits as it does to text generation.

Proofread any text baked into the final image before publishing it. The model gets spelling right most of the time, not every time, and a typo baked into a poster is harder to fix than one in a document.
